Output 795eb7ffd75dafade7d2796997efcf5d8f6972ec50104d2b14904d3a48ceb16d:0

value
629152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c86bd74c8cfe508ef48fb207ee70ecb527c613 OP_EQUAL
address
3EchJ72TYDo1acg2ZmnjJfinbwDRRXRfeJ
transaction
795eb7ffd75dafade7d2796997efcf5d8f6972ec50104d2b14904d3a48ceb16d
spent
true